Handover note — Quillgate config hot-reload

Hey, quick context for your review: Quillgate watches its config file and reloads on change without a restart. Only the listed keys are reloadable; secrets still require a full bounce, which I think is the right call. The reloadable values currently in effect are below.

config for hawip-bahop:
[fendor]
host = fendor.paliqworks.corp
user = fendor_svc
database = fendor_prod

Hi sales leads — quick heads-up on where the customer-support outsourcing plan stands. We've picked Corvanta Services to take on tier-one tickets starting next quarter, with our own team keeping anything escalated or account-sensitive. What this means for you: response times should actually improve, but there'll be a bumpy transition month, so set expectations with your bigger accounts now. Training for the Corvanta crew kicks off in three weeks, and we'll share scripts with you first. Before the rollout, please take note of the following.

board note of tagug-hahag: Praionax Logistics is in early talks to buy Julaxek Group for about $36.3 million. The Julmir launch date is March 1, and nothing goes to the press before then.

MEMO — To the Board of Welmark Foods

We have agreed terms for a twelve-store pilot of the Greenhollow ready-meal range with the Castellan Stores chain across the Dunmore region. The pilot runs for sixteen weeks, with shelf placement and promotional support confirmed. Success criteria: sell-through above 65% and repeat-purchase data from the loyalty programme. Production capacity at the Ashvale plant has been reserved. The pilot's scale was calibrated against the strategy summarized below.

board note of kadug-tawig: Only 5 of the 100 pilot accounts renewed Oliath, so a churn review is set for April 15.